Comprehending Window Repair
Before delving into the best window repair alternatives, it is vital to understand the typical types of window damage that may necessitate repair:
Type of DamageDescriptionBroken Experienced Glass RepairCracks or shattered Trusted Glass Repair panes that jeopardize insulation.Damaged FramesDeterioration or warping of window frames due to weather or age.LeaksWater seepage through seals or frames, causing moisture problems.Foggy Window Repair WindowsInsulated windows that have lost their seal, leading to condensation between glass panes.Hardware IssuesMalfunctions in locks, hinges, or sashes that inhibit functionality.
Each kind of damage can impact the performance of your windows. Therefore, identifying the specific issue is the initial step in figuring out the best repair approach.

Leading Window Repair Options1. DIY Repairs
For small issues, property owners may consider DIY repairs. Here's a list of common DIY repairs:
Repair TypeDescriptionTools NeededGlass ReplacementChange a broken glass pane.Glass cutter, suction cups, glazing puttyCaulking and SealingRepair leakages around window edges.Caulk weapon, caulkFrame RepairRepair minor damage to wooden or vinyl frames.Wood filler, sandpaper, paintHardware ReplacementReplace defective locks or handles.Screwdriver, replacement hardwareInsulating Film InstallationEnhance energy performance temporarily.Insulating film, scissors2. Professional Services
For more extensive repairs, hiring a professional service may be needed. Here are some common services they use:
Service TypeDescriptionEstimated Cost (GBP)Glass ReplacementProfessional replacement of broken windows.₤ 200 - ₤ 800 per windowFull Frame ReplacementChanging the whole window frame due to damage.₤ 500 - ₤ 1,500 per windowInsulation UpgradesSetting up energy-efficient double or triple-pane glass.₤ 300 - ₤ 1,000 per windowWeatherproofingSealing leaks and gaps to avoid drafts.₤ 150 - ₤ 400 (for several windows)Cleaning and MaintenanceRoutine cleaning and upkeep to prolong House Window Repair life.₤ 100 - ₤ 300 (varies by company)3. Replacement Windows
In cases where repairs are not feasible, window replacement may be the very best choice. Here's a breakdown of window types that could be considered for replacement:
Window TypeProsConsVinyl WindowsAffordable, Durable, Energy-efficientMinimal visual optionsWood WindowsClassic appeal, high insulationGreater maintenance neededFiberglass WindowsStrong, energy-efficient, personalizedHigher preliminary costAluminum WindowsLight-weight, durable, low maintenancePoor insulation compared to others

Regularly Asked Questions (FAQ)
Q: How do I know if my window requires repair or replacement?A: If the window
has several issues (e.g., foggy Reliable Glass Repair, harmed frame), it might be more affordable to replace it. Nevertheless, small damage can often be fixed.

Q: Can I change just the glass in my window?A: Yes, in
numerous cases, you can replace just the glass pane, specifically if the frame remains in good condition.

Q: How much does window repair normally cost?A: Costs vary commonly based on the kind of repair and labor included. Small repairs might cost in between ₤ 50-₤ 100, while major repairs or replacements can range from ₤ 200-₤ 1,500. Q: How can I keep my windows to prevent damage?A: Regular cleaning, inspecting seals and caulking, and ensuring correct ventilation can assist extend the life of your windows. Q: What are the signs of a window that requires to be replaced?A: Look for indications such as drafts, moisture between panes, trouble
